Mozilla Source Release Announced
Netscape announces that it will release the source code of its browser suite, helping launch the Mozilla open-source project.
February 23, 1998 (Monday) is currently unclaimed. This day holds the chronological index position #17,586 and will be logged under Token ID #19980223 upon consensus registry.